On 11th February, an architect designs a house with walls filled with water, with the hope that one day his invention will help reduce the energy needs of humanity.
"Imagine a building without insulation, but with a thermal indoor ideal thanks to the properties of water", he says.
The home, absorbing the properties of the environment through water and sent into adapting to the ideal temperature. Most of the building's walls are paneled double glass, water-filled voids that, when exposed to sunlight, absorbs the heat as you would a car battery.
Water restores the heat when the weather gets colder, as if a convector. In this way limits the need for external heat sources, and therefore energy consumption.
The concept of "home water " also allows a perfect isolation, although the walls are no longer than five centimeters thick, which also saves on construction materials.
"There is no other structure in which it is completely surrounded by water volumes connected to each other" he remember.
"And the water , using its natural properties, is capable of displacing the energy where it's needed It absorbs, stores, heats, cools and balances the internal temperature" - he added.
